What is Titration?

Titration includes adding a reactant (the titrant) to an option of unknown concentration till the reaction reaches a particular endpoint. This technique is commonly used in analytical chemistry for different applications, including:

  • Determining the concentration of an acid or base.
  • Examining the pureness of a substance.
  • Keeping track of responses.

The endpoint is frequently suggested by a modification in color, and the amount of titrant utilized is measured to determine the concentration of the unidentified solution.

How Titration Works

The fundamental steps associated with the titration process are as follows:

  1. Preparation of Solutions: The known concentration option (titrant) is prepared, and the unknown concentration option (analyte) is put in a flask.
  2. Including an Indicator: An indicator (a compound that alters color at a particular pH) might be added to picture the endpoint.
  3. Titration Process: The titrant is gradually contributed to the analyte till the endpoint is reached, kept in mind by a color change or another quantifiable response.
  4. Computation: The concentration of the unknown service is calculated using the titration formula.
